The game operates primarily on a simulated desktop is a psychological horror simulation video game developed and published by Reflect Studios that plunges players into the terrifying, deeply unsettling world of the Deep Web . Released to cult acclaim, this unique title combines elements of puzzle-solving, time management, and intense survival horror. Unlike traditional horror games that rely on supernatural monsters or haunted houses, this game leverages the modern anxieties of the digital age—cybersecurity, digital surveillance, hacking, and the real-world threat of physical intrusion.
